INSPIRING CREATION

‘Age No Bar - III’ is a group show of paintings curated and mentored by Joyattam Dutta Roy, where the young artists have explored the relationsh­ip between inspiratio­n and creation. The art exhibition had been inaugurate­d by Amitabh Kant (CEO, Niti Aayog) and Paresh Maiti (Padma Sri and renowned artist). One of the young artists, Suramya Sud from Sanskriti school of Delhi believes in expressing herself through her work. She is inspired by realist painter Edward Hopper, who had once said, “If you could say it in words there would be no reason to paint” WHEN: December 23 – 29 WHERE: All India Fine Arts & Craft Society (AIFACS) TIMING: 11 am – 7 pm

CHRISTMAS BELLS AT DILLI HAAT

It is time to feel the warmth of festivitie­s and celebratio­n in the air. In a bid to boost tourism in the city, Delhi Tourism is celebratin­g Christmas Carnival at Dilli Haat, Janakpuri from 23rd – 25th December and at Dilli Haat, INA from 23rd – 31st December. The occasion of Christmas spreads joy and laughter and this celebratio­n would heartily bid farewell to 2016 and welcome the new-year in great enthusiasm. Groups from various churches of Delhi will be conducting Christmas Carols and cultural programmes every evening to lighten up the mood of visitors. WHEN: December 23 – 31 WHERE: Dilli haat: Janakpuri and INA IMING: Evening
